AOL UK Teams Up With ITN to Boost Its Online Appeal

Internet & Media giant AOL has taken on ITN (Independent Television News) for its UK division to boost itself as a leading destination portal by providing improved online content.

AOL UK will work with ITN to create appealing video content - news, lifestyle and entertainment - for its site. There will now be a range of new video clips offered daily. These will run from 60 seconds to six minutes.

Head of AOL in Europe, Kate Burns, said, "ITN is a leading provider of a wide range of high-quality video content and this deal builds on our strategy to inform, entertain and connect with our users."

She added, "By bolstering video across the AOL UK platform, we're offering advertisers even more opportunities to reach our engaged audiences as we programme the most compelling multimedia experiences across our rich, topical and trusted content."

This move is part of an increased push by AOL UK to improve their online site offerings and bolster public appeal.
